RATIONALE FOR THE CONSULTANCY

We are seeking to recruit a Management Consultant to advise EOF on a range of organizational and strategic areas. The successful candidate will work in close partnership with EOF’s leadership team and the wider CEO Office, providing technical guidance and advice across the breadth of their activities.

PURPOSE OF THE ASSIGNMENT

Through providing technical guidance and assistance, the Management Consultant will play a coordinating role across the breadth of EOF’s work. The Management Consultant will report directly to the Senior Operations Associate and collaborate with all members of EOF’s team.

DELIVERABLES

SLEIC Programme

Deliverable

Description

Estimated number of working days

Deadline/ timeline

Deliverable 1: A briefing document and travel itinerary prepared before each international trip undertaken by EOF’s leadership team Prepare a briefing document (estimated 3-5 pages) ahead of each international trip by EOF’s leadership team, including details of flights, accommodation, schedule, visa, and vaccinations. It should also include an overview of the stakeholders they will meet and the key messages and briefing for the meetings. 48
(Estimated 2 trips per month, 4 days per trip) Monthly to end of contract
Deliverable 2: Guidance produced for EOF’s leadership team ahead of their attendance at the United Nations General Assembly In collaboration with the wider CEO Office and EOF’s Communications Consultant, prepare a guidance document (estimated 5-10 pages) for EOF leadership team ahead of their attendance at the UN General Assembly in 2024. This should include logistical information (flights, accommodation, visa, vaccinations) and strategic information (overview of key stakeholders, schedule, key messages). 10 By end of contract
Deliverable 3: Update EOF’s customer database system with contact reports (such as stakeholder contact details, and notes from their meetings with EOF) Update EOF’s customer database system with contact reports following external meetings between stakeholders and EOF’s leadership team (estimated 20 contact reports over the 6-month contract) 5
(0.25 per contact report) Monthly to end of contract
Deliverable 4: Scheduled meetings in the diaries of EOF’s leadership team Coordinate 6 complex meetings per month (multiple external stakeholders across various time zones, online and in-person) for EOF’s leadership team and share any pre-reading at least 2 working days in advance. 18
(0.5 days per meeting) Monthly to end of contract
Deliverable 5: Pre-reading prepared ahead of key external meetings Lead the preparation of pre-reading (estimated 10 pages / slides) ahead of key external meetings for EOF’s leadership team. 20
(2 days per meeting) 1-2 meetings per month
Total estimated working days – 101

To qualify as an advocate for every child you will have…

A first-level university degree (i.e., Bachelor) in a relevant subject such as Business, Administration, Public Policy, Education, Economics, International Development, or Communications.
A minimum of two years of relevant professional work experience in external relations, public affairs or international development cooperation, preferably within the UN, or in a government institution, non-governmental organizations, etc.
Prior experience of working in coordination, planning, or in an executive office in close collaboration with senior business leaders is an asset.
Experienced in using Microsoft Office suites and other technology (e.g., Zoom, CRM systems, SharePoint) and with the ability to learn new tools quickly.
Experience in the logistics and administration of international travel (including complex multi-destination itineraries, international events, demanding and evolving schedules).
Experience in managing complex and changeable diaries (including acting as a gatekeeper, managing expectations, navigating different time-zones).
Experience in meeting preparation (including preparing and setting agendas, ensuring correct attendees, managing meeting logistics).
Previous experience or an interest in international development, the global education sector, and international aid is desirable
Excellent drafting, editing, and communication skills.
Excellent time management skills to deal with conflicting and urgent priorities.
Fluency in English is required. Knowledge of another official UN language (Arabic, Chinese, French, Russian or Spanish).
